// During the Fenwright ingest outage we traced a slow leak of file
// descriptors to retry paths that skipped the close() in the error
// branch. This cap exists so the watchdog trips well before the OS
// limit, giving us a clean crash instead of a silent stall. Do not
// raise it without re-running the leak harness. The verified fix
// shipped under the build stamped below.

session token of kahog-bahif = htk9_f63daec35

**Postmortem timeline — Farelight pricing experiment**

14:22 — On-call paged after checkout conversions dropped sharply on the Farelight platform. Investigation showed the ticket-pricing experiment had begun serving the treatment price to 100% of traffic instead of the intended 10% split, due to a misconfigured rollout flag pushed earlier that afternoon. Experiment was halted at 14:41 and prices reverted. The deploy responsible was identified by the token recorded below.

session token of fadug-hahap = htk3_554

**Q: How do I restore the Pedalshift rebalancing config if the vault gets wiped?**

Good question — it comes up every review cycle. Pedalshift stores dock-weighting rules in an encrypted bundle, and if the staging vault resets (happens more than we'd like), you'll need to re-derive the bundle before re-running the rebalance sim. Don't regenerate from scratch; you'll lose the Harborview dock calibrations. Instead, unlock the bundle with the recovery passphrase below.

vault phrase of kajef-tafog = wenox-briix

## Runbook: Tidemark Widget — Stale Data

If the tide-table widget shows stale predictions, your plugin is likely hitting the cached feed past its TTL. Force a refresh via the admin endpoint, then verify the station list reloads. Plugins should never bypass the cache layer directly. The widget's default configuration is below.

service settings:
ralael:
  pin: 7453
  tenant: zorath
  seal: seal_087806e4
  metrics_host: metrics.ralael.paliqworks.example
  standby_team: fraath
  escalation: praok-istiel
  nonce: 10e083